Anadrako, Oklahoma: 1954-1961


After two years at Shiprock, Owen and Carrie were eager to return to Oklahoma, and hoped for a transfer back to Chilocco Indian School, or maybe even the Sequoyah School in their hometown of Tahlequah, Oklahoma. When an opportunity presented itself to relocate to Riverside Indian School in Anadarko, they jumped at the chance.
Soon, the girls were enrolled in the Anadarko Public Schools, where they both stayed through graduation.
